def import_segment(epoch_group,
                   segment,
                   sources,
                   protocol=None,
                   equipment_setup_root=None):


    ctx = epoch_group.getDataContext()
    if protocol is None:
        protocol = ctx.getProtocol(NEO_PROTOCOL)
        if protocol is None:
            protocol = ctx.insertProtocol(NEO_PROTOCOL, NEO_PROTOCOL_TEXT)

    segment_duration = max(arr.t_stop for arr in segment.analogsignals)
    segment_duration.units = 'ms' #milliseconds
    start_time = DateTime(epoch_group.getStart())

    inputSources = Maps.newHashMap()
    outputSources = Maps.newHashMap()

    for s in sources:
        if s:
            s = asclass("Source", s)
        inputSources.put(s.getLabel(), s)

    device_parameters = dict(("{}.{}".format(equipment_setup_root, k), v) for (k,v) in segment.annotations.items())
    epoch = epoch_group.insertEpoch(inputSources,
                                    outputSources,
                                    start_time,
                                    start_time.plusMillis(int(segment_duration)),
                                    protocol,
                                    to_map(segment.annotations),
                                    to_map(device_parameters)
    )
    if segment.index is not None:
        epoch.addProperty('index', box_number(segment.index))

    if len(segment.analogsignalarrays) > 0:
        log_warning("Segment contains AnalogSignalArrays. Import of AnalogSignalArrays is currently not supported")


    for analog_signal in segment.analogsignals:
        import_analog_signal(epoch, analog_signal, equipment_setup_root)

    import_timeline_annotations(epoch, segment, start_time)

    if len(segment.spikes) > 0:
        logging.warning("Segment contains Spikes. Import of individual Spike data is not yet implemented (but SpikeTrains are).")

    import_spiketrains(epoch, protocol, segment)
